[56468] trunk/dports/devel/perforce/Portfile

ryandesign at macports.org ryandesign at macports.org
Fri Aug 28 02:21:16 PDT 2009


Revision: 56468
          http://trac.macports.org/changeset/56468
Author:   ryandesign at macports.org
Date:     2009-08-28 02:21:12 -0700 (Fri, 28 Aug 2009)
Log Message:
-----------
perforce: update to 2009.1 (switch to the correct version numbering scehme), indicate that this port is now (always) universal; see #20851

Modified Paths:
--------------
    trunk/dports/devel/perforce/Portfile

Modified: trunk/dports/devel/perforce/Portfile
===================================================================
--- trunk/dports/devel/perforce/Portfile	2009-08-28 08:58:31 UTC (rev 56467)
+++ trunk/dports/devel/perforce/Portfile	2009-08-28 09:21:12 UTC (rev 56468)
@@ -3,8 +3,7 @@
 PortSystem              1.0
 
 name                    perforce
-version                 06.2
-revision                1
+version                 2009.1
 categories              devel
 platforms               darwin
 maintainers             nomaintainer
@@ -16,7 +15,7 @@
                         software. (see the WWW page for details).
 
 homepage                http://www.perforce.com/
-master_sites            http://www.perforce.com/downloads/perforce/r${version}/bin.darwin80ppc/:prog \
+master_sites            http://www.perforce.com/downloads/perforce/r[string range ${version} 2 end]/bin.darwin80u/:prog \
                         http://www.perforce.com/perforce/doc.052/man/:man
 
 dist_subdir             ${name}/${version}
@@ -24,10 +23,18 @@
 
 distfiles               p4:prog p4.1:man p4d:prog p4d.1:man
 
-checksums               p4 md5 345fe525b8a647c5b12fc078a67edba6 \
-                        p4.1 md5 e5cada2f402e1e016be7999fdc49035d \
-                        p4d md5 05f430b23f01c661944df6cc494e0447 \
-                        p4d.1 md5 1aa86f28ba0698266bf1dcaded3e4106
+checksums               p4      md5     e850f62223925c2a199ae402d9842417 \
+                                sha1    13c601dcf7801a459cf4095f5d5afa95ac6c1e84 \
+                                rmd160  133fb9ba0f7c9f297062e4e15e19a779d1b222be \
+                        p4.1    md5     e5cada2f402e1e016be7999fdc49035d \
+                                sha1    f0740627c5232e2eb72a278fd62d5764b7fcbdbb \
+                                rmd160  c32ac846dfa8110fadba131ca4c7a3782cf1c180 \
+                        p4d     md5     0bf148cc2e76f51fe6b4ddeb7645a4db \
+                                sha1    9ce54008912e5955df679ee808b3beba31197ee2 \
+                                rmd160  cf41efd49556c63bce116ec03365782c31da5e03 \
+                        p4d.1   md5     1aa86f28ba0698266bf1dcaded3e4106 \
+                                sha1    0383e5eb515ff1a4ecd6fb148aa544a49e68eb59 \
+                                rmd160  913efbe9b299030a143e3c6a1fbf672ec526d7b7
 
 extract {
     system "mkdir -p ${worksrcpath}"
@@ -57,3 +64,11 @@
         system "install -o perforce -m 644 -c /dev/null ${destroot}${prefix}/share/perforce/log"
     }
 }
+
+default_variants +universal
+variant universal {}
+pre-fetch {
+    if {![variant_isset universal]} {
+        return -code error "${name} is only available in a universal version"
+    }
+}
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20090828/6312fec5/attachment.html>


More information about the macports-changes mailing list